We have a ton of templates available, from team tryouts to championship games.Jul 30, 2021 · The Gregg Reference Manual prefers ‘flier’ for referring to pilots and ‘flyer’ for referring to a brochure or pamphlet. Garner’s Modern English Usage states that ‘flier’ should be used in American English, while ‘flyer’ should be used in British English. Fowler’s Modern English Usage recommends ‘flyer’ in all contexts. 9. Include a call-to-action in your flyer. Earn miles on dining out, overnight stays, rideshares, shopping sprees and more with the brands you love.Round sunfish, millpond flier. Identification. A deep-bodied, almost round fish, with many spines on both dorsal and anal fins. Color is a yellow-green, or brassy-olive, to brownish gold, with a dark brown to black spot on each scale, appearing of rows of spots. A person, an animal, or a thing that flies. “My paper airplane is a good flyer.” “An eagle is a better flyer than a turkey.” “My grandfather was a flier in World War II.” With this …The Wright Flyer (also known as the Kitty Hawk, Flyer I or the 1903 Flyer) made the first sustained flight by a manned heavier-than-air powered and controlled aircraft—an airplane—on December 17, 1903. Invented and flown by brothers Orville and Wilbur Wright, it marked the beginning of the pioneer era of aviation.. A flyer or flier (also handbill, circular or leaflet) is a printed promotional piece or advertisement that may be left for pick up in a public location, handed out to individuals in a store or on the street, distributed door-to-door, or sent by mail.
